Personal Statement

Hello my name is Cody Franklin and I go to Canisius High School in Buffalo NY.  I eat , sleep and breath soccer 7 days a week.   I am the starting goalie and the youngest  of the 4 goalies on my school Varsity team.  This season I have played the entire game of all division games for my team.  I also played soccer for Empire 04 team where in 2018 we took third place in the State Cup.   I will continue to play for the Empire 04 team this 2019/20 season.  Along with my team training I also train with a goalie trainer 1 or 2 times a week.   Before Empire 04 I played for Elite  Soccer Academy in Canada.  On this team I was trained by Tukkaa Salonen a former European pro soccer player.  He took us to Germany for 10 days to play against international teams and to train with the Frankfort goalie coach.   What I believe sets me apart from other goalies is that the end of every game I am open to my coaches critique and advice how to be a better keeper.  It is not my teams fault for allowing the ball down the field it is my job to stop them from scoring.     I am also a wrestler which I believe is where my mental toughness and ability to never give up comes from.  I went undefeated in 6th & 7th grade and started Varsity wrestling in 8th grade.  I have been wrestling for 10 years and  my freshman year of high school I placed second in all catholic sectionals.    


As for my academics I am going to  Cansius High school which is a top Jesuit school in New York.  The transition from public school to private has was challenging at first but I now find myself excelling and improving across all subjects.  I meet twice a week with Dr. Farkis who is a tutor that works with me on time management, study strategies and all around help where ever needed.   My school requires us to spend between 2 to 3 hours studying and working on assignments every night and there are many nights it takes longer then that.  Hard work does not stop me from accomplishing my goals.  In the future I would like to pursue sports medicine, I am currently very interested in specializing in  sports medicine and prosthetics.   I feel it’s important to have a career I am passionate about and the more I research this field the more I want to learn.  As you can see I am a very dedicated hard working student who wants a bright future doing what I love on the field and in the class room.  I am aware to excel you must give your all and I look forward to what the future holds.
